Does Green Tea Help Detoxify Your Body?

Yes, green tea's role in a detox program stems from its potent antioxidant properties, primarily due to catechins, especially epigallocatechin gallate (EGCG). These compounds help combat oxidative stress caused by free radicals, which can damage cells and contribute to various health problems. Green tea also contains compounds that support liver function, a vital organ in the body's natural detoxification process. While it doesn't magically "flush toxins," it supports your body's natural ability to eliminate waste products.

How Much Water Should I Drink During a Detox?

The recommended daily water intake varies based on factors like activity level, climate, and individual needs. However, a general guideline is to aim for at least eight glasses of water per day. Listen to your body; if you feel thirsty, drink more water. The goal is to stay consistently hydrated, supporting kidney function and efficient waste removal. Remember, water is essential for numerous bodily functions, including digestion, nutrient absorption, and temperature regulation.

How Much Green Tea Should I Drink a Day for a Detox?

While green tea offers many health benefits, moderation is key. Aim for 2-3 cups of green tea daily. Excessive consumption can lead to caffeine-related side effects like anxiety, insomnia, or digestive upset. Remember that even though it’s natural, green tea still contains caffeine. Choose a high-quality green tea, avoiding those with excessive added sugars or artificial ingredients.

Can a Green Tea and Water Detox Help With Weight Loss?

While not a magical weight-loss solution, a green tea and water detox can contribute to weight management. Replacing sugary drinks with water reduces overall calorie intake. Green tea’s metabolism-boosting properties may also play a minor role. However, sustainable weight loss involves a holistic approach that includes a balanced diet, regular exercise, and a healthy lifestyle. Don't rely solely on a detox for lasting weight management results.

Is a Green Tea and Water Detox Safe for Everyone?

While generally safe for most healthy adults, it’s crucial to consult your doctor before starting any detox program, particularly if you have underlying health conditions. Individuals sensitive to caffeine should adjust their green tea intake accordingly. Pregnancy and breastfeeding mothers should also consult their healthcare provider. Remember, moderation and listening to your body are essential.
